+/*! \brief Change onhold state of a peer using a pvt structure */
+static void sip_peer_hold(struct sip_pvt *p, int hold)
+{
+ struct sip_peer *peer = find_peer(p->peername, NULL, 1);
+
+ if (!peer)
+ return;
+
+ /* If they put someone on hold, increment the value... otherwise decrement it */
+ if (hold)
+ peer->onHold++;
+ else
+ peer->onHold--;
+
+ /* Request device state update */
+ ast_device_state_changed("SIP/%s", peer->name);
+
+ return;
+}
+
